A man who had been accused of assaulting his partner in Clench Common has had the charges against him dropped.

Joseph Perry had been said to have stamped on the woman’s stomach during an alleged incident in a caravan last summer.

Now prosecutors have offered no evidence against the 27-year-old Avebury man when he appeared before Swindon Crown Court.

But Judge Jason Taylor QC imposed a two year restraining order banning Perry from contacting his ex, pointing out it was to protect both of them and did not imply blame.

Nic Gerasimidis, for the Crown, said the complainant had made it clear that she would not longer co-operate with the prosecution.

He said “There has been at the very least a very significant exaggeration of any contact. So the case was being discontinued.
